#include "SGAndroid/SGConnectJNI.h"
#if PLATFORM_ANDROID
#include "Android/AndroidApplication.h"
#include "Android/AndroidJava.h"
#endif /* PLATFORM_ANDROID */
static constexpr char SGCONNECT_JAVA_CLASS_NAME[] = "com.senseglove.sgconnect.SGConnect";
int32 FSGConnectJNI::Init()
{
int32 Result = -999;
#if PLATFORM_ANDROID
JNIEnv* Env = FAndroidApplication::GetJavaEnv();
if (Env)
{
jclass Class = FAndroidApplication::FindJavaClass(SGCONNECT_JAVA_CLASS_NAME);
if (!Env->IsSameObject(Class, nullptr))
{
jmethodID Method = Env->GetStaticMethodID(Class, "Init", "()I");
if (Method)
{
Result = Env->CallStaticIntMethod(Class, Method);
}
}
}
#endif /* PLATFORM_ANDROID */
return Result;
}
int32 FSGConnectJNI::Dispose()
{
int32 Result = -999;
#if PLATFORM_ANDROID
JNIEnv* Env = FAndroidApplication::GetJavaEnv();
if (Env)
{
jclass Class = FAndroidApplication::FindJavaClass(SGCONNECT_JAVA_CLASS_NAME);
if (!Env->IsSameObject(Class, nullptr))
{
jmethodID Method = Env->GetStaticMethodID(Class, "Dispose", "()I");
if (Method)
{
Result = Env->CallStaticIntMethod(Class, Method);
}
}
}
#endif /* PLATFORM_ANDROID */
return Result;
}
FString FSGConnectJNI::GetLibraryVersion()
{
FString Result;
#if PLATFORM_ANDROID
JNIEnv* Env = FAndroidApplication::GetJavaEnv();
if (Env)
{
jclass Class = FAndroidApplication::FindJavaClass(SGCONNECT_JAVA_CLASS_NAME);
if (!Env->IsSameObject(Class, nullptr))
{
jmethodID Method = Env->GetStaticMethodID(Class, "GetLibraryVersion", "()Ljava/lang/String;");
if (Method)
{
jstring ResultJString = (jstring)Env->CallStaticObjectMethod(Class, Method);
const char* ResultChars = Env->GetStringUTFChars(ResultJString, nullptr);
Result = FString(UTF8_TO_TCHAR(ResultChars));
Env->ReleaseStringUTFChars(ResultJString, ResultChars);
}
}
}
#endif /* PLATFORM_ANDROID */
return Result;
}
